Некоторые методы, которые используются для оптимизации работы алгоритмов через минимизацию логических условий:
- Метод непосредственных преобразований логических функций. 3 Осуществляется с использованием основных теорем алгебры логики. 3
- Метод минимизации логических функций при помощи карт Карно. 15 Основан на табличном представлении логических функций. 1 Используется для ручной минимизации логических функций с числом переменных, не превышающих шести. 1
- Метод Квайна-Мак-Класки. 35 Применяется, когда число аргументов больше шести. 5
- Эвристические методы. 4 Используют установленные правила, которые решают практически полезное подмножество большого возможного набора проблем. 4 Эвристический метод может и не дать теоретически оптимального решения, но обеспечит большую часть желаемой оптимизации с минимальными усилиями. 4